Create a Roleplay Agent from file or Resource
You can create AI roleplay agents using uploaded training files and documents during agent creation. Fine-tuning (or refinement) workflows can also use file attachments so behaviour stays aligned with specific source material, not only a free-form prompt.
Create an roleplay agent using file
- Open Roleplay → Agents (or Manage Agents).
- Start Create agent and fill roleplay type, scenario, and other required fields.
- Find Resources, Attachments, Training files, or similar in the creation flow.
- Add files: upload new documents or choose existing items from the Resources library.
- Complete the agent description / prompt so it is clear how attachments should be used (for example “Follow the attached pricing guardrails.”).
- Generate or save the agent, then run a test roleplay to validate behaviour.
Fine-tune an agent with file attachments
- Open the existing agent to refine.
- Open fine-tune, variations, refine, or edit (whichever your workspace provides).
- Attach or update files the same way as in creation; prefer library resources for consistency across agents.
- Save changes and test with representative scenarios.
